Lee Rudin didn’t just leave a defense firm—he left with a vision. Two years later, Rudin Law is a New Orleans mainstay with two offices, 250+ five-star reviews, and an unmistakable brand: Get Rude. But behind the costumes and catchy slogans is a serious strategy: batch content, leverage tech, and never lose sight of the client.
In this episode, Lee shares how going all-in on a brand that fits his personality helped him scale smarter—not just louder. From pro-wrestling sponsorships to a Bobby Boucher skit that earned 80K impressions, it’s clear: he’s not here to blend in.

Lee Rudin is the founder of Rudin Law, a fast-growing New Orleans PI firm known for bold branding and unfiltered authenticity. A former defense attorney with roots in New Jersey and a love for live music, he’s redefining what it means to be “the lawyer next door.”
